How To Choose The Best Grown-Up Lunch Box

Modern lunch bags are not just cooler totes — they are organizational systems for your daily meal prep. Three factors separate a great bag from a frustrating one: insulation quality, leak-proof construction, and compartment design.

Insulation Thickness and Material

A bag that cannot maintain temperature is just a bag. Look for insulation layers at least 5mm thick. PEVA foam linings with heat-pressed seams prevent condensation and keep food cold for 8-16 hours depending on the ambient temperature. Some premium models use double-wall insulation or ColdCell Flex foam that extends freshness even longer without adding weight.

Leak-Proof Linings and Easy Cleaning

Spilled dressing or melted ice water inside your bag ruins your afternoon. The best grown-up lunch boxes use seamless, heat-pressed aluminum foil or PEVA inner linings that are 100% leak-proof. These linings wipe clean with a damp cloth and resist odors. Avoid bags with stitched internal seams — those are the first places leaks develop.

Capacity and Compartment Layout

Capacity is measured in liters, and most adults need between 12 and 20 liters for a full day of meals plus drinks. Double-deck or expandable designs allow you to separate wet items like fruit from dry snacks like chips. Multiple exterior pockets for a water bottle, phone, and utensils reduce the need for a second bag. Check for a wide opening — narrow bags force you to dig blindly to find your food.

FAQ

How many liters of capacity do I need for a full workday lunch?
For a full day of meals including a main entree, two sides, snacks, and at least one drink, look for 12 to 16 liters. If you also carry multiple drinks or meal prep containers, step up to 18 or 20 liters. A 5- or 6-liter bag like the Hydro Flask or YETI Daytrip works only for lightweight lunches — a sandwich, a snack, and a single drink.
Can I put a hot meal directly into an insulated lunch bag?
Yes, but only if the interior lining is food-grade PEVA or aluminum foil. These materials can handle warm temperatures without off-gassing. Do not place extremely hot metal containers directly against the lining — allow the food to cool for a few minutes first. For best results with hot food, pre-heat the bag by filling it with hot water for two minutes, then emptying it before adding your hot meal. This extends the warm retention time significantly.
Why do some lunch bags get smelly after a few months?
Odors develop in stitched seams where food particles and moisture get trapped. Bags with heat-pressed seamless linings resist odors because there are no crevices for bacteria to hide in. If your current bag smells, it likely has stitched internal linings. The solution is to switch to a bag with a welded, heat-pressed interior that wipes clean without absorbing smells. Also, always air-dry your bag with the zipper open after cleaning.
Is a double-deck lunch bag better than a single large compartment?
For most adults, yes. A double-deck or expandable design provides wet/dry separation that a single large compartment cannot. Fruits, yogurt, or ice packs in the bottom layer stay separate from chips, sandwiches, and utensils in the top layer, preventing sogginess and cross-contamination. Single compartments are fine if you use sealed containers inside the bag, but double-deck bags give you more flexibility to pack loose items without worrying about leaks ruining your lunch.
